Question K/n Air filter

Hi everyone!!!!

I would like to know if this drop in filter allows more dirt to enter the engine? Will it shorten the life span of the engine

Wow, I take it you haven't done any research. K&N has been around a long time and if it's properly cleaned and oiled will not do any harm to the engine.

They (K&N) say that their filter straightens out the air flow letting a higher volume of air in while still filtering out any harmful particles.

Just using the drop-in K&N, you won't feel any difference unless you also take out the white dounuts from the filter boxes and maybe increasing the size of the inlet pipe which draws air from the fenderwell.

For most of us, the increased air flow took out the hesitation-from-start that the PT has using a stock air filtering system.
